Placer County earns fire risk reduction status

Aerial view of trees, rural neighborhood. A logo for the California Board of Forestry and Fire Protection

Placer County has been named a Fire Risk Reduction Community by the California Board of Forestry and Fire Protection — a state designation that can lower home insurance costs and bring more wildfire prevention work close to home. Read more

This status may help save on insurance. The designation carries a direct benefit for residents. California now requires insurers to account for a Fire Risk Reduction Community designation when they set rates, meaning the reduced wildfire risk in the covered area must be reflected in premiums.
